Gutter Leaf Clearing in Fredericksburg, VA
Gutter leaf clearing services involve the removal of fallen leaves, twigs, and debris from the gutters and downspouts of residential properties. This process helps prevent blockages that can lead to water overflow, roof damage, and foundation issues. Projects typically include cleaning gutters on single-family homes, multi-story residences, and seasonal or storm-related cleanups. Property owners often want to understand the scope of the cleaning, including whether the service covers all accessible gutters and downspouts, as well as any additional steps taken to ensure proper drainage and prevent future buildup.
Before requesting gutter leaf clearing, homeowners should consider the size and height of their property, the type of roofing material, and the current condition of the gutters. It’s helpful to know if the service includes inspection for damage or leaks, and whether debris removal is included in the price. Clarifying these details ensures that the cleaning addresses specific needs and helps maintain the property's integrity during the upcoming seasons.

Gutter Leaf Clearing Questions
Why is gutter leaf clearing important? Clearing leaves from gutters helps prevent blockages that can cause water damage and foundation issues around the property.
How often should gutters be cleaned? Gutter cleaning is typically recommended at least twice a year, especially during fall and spring seasons.
What types of debris are usually removed? Common debris includes leaves, twigs, pine needles, and dirt that can accumulate and obstruct water flow.
Can gutter cleaning prevent water damage? Yes, regular cleaning helps ensure proper drainage and reduces the risk of water-related damage to the roof and foundation.
